Water Damage Restoration in the Milwaukee Area

Water damage restoration involves more than just drying out the visible areas. It needs a thorough inspection to identify hidden damage, such as behind walls or under flooring. Emergency Water Extraction

When you experience a water emergency, every minute counts. Our team will arrive quickly to extract the water and prevent further damage. We’ll use industrial-strength vacuums and pumps to remove the water and get your home on the road to recovery.

Structural Drying Process

The structural drying process involves using specialized equipment to dry the wal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will set up air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process and prevent further damage. We’ll also monitor the moisture levels to ensure everything is dry and safe.

Moisture Detection and Monitoring

Hidden moisture can be a major issue in water damage restoration.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ect and monitor moisture levels in your home. This ensures we catch any potential issues before they become major problems.

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ained messes.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Professional help is needed for large-scale water damage.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Hidden moisture needs professional attention.
Water damage in attic or crawl space No Yes Hard-to-reach areas need specialized equipment.
Severe flooding in multiple rooms No Yes Professional crews can handle large-scale emergencies.
Water damage in multiple-story home No Yes Multi-story homes need specialized equipment and expertise.

Water Damage Restoration Cost in the 53137 Area

The cost of water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 53137 area. Our estimates are based on industry standards and will be provided after an on-site assessment. Keep in mind that pr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the work.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and complexity of the job
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area and type of sewage involved
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area and scope of work
Post-Restoration Verification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and complexity of the job

How long does it take to dry out a flooded basement?

The length of time it takes to dry out a flooded basement can vary depending on the scope of the work,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ed. But, our team can typically dry out a flooded basement in 3-5 days.
